⊗jsPmPrTCVA 470 of 505 menu

JavaScript'те массивден HTML таблица түзүү

Бизде бош таблица бар дейли:

<table id="table"></table>

Ошондой эле бизде кандайдыр бир эки өлчөмдүү массив берилген дейли, мисалы, мындай:

let arr = [[1, 2, 3, 4], [5, 6, 7, 8], [9, 10, 11, 12]];

Келгиле, ушул массивдин негизинде HTML таблица жасайлы, анын үстүнө массивдин элементтери менен толтурулсун. Башкача айтканда, бизде үч катардан турган таблица пайда болот, ар биринде 4 уяча болот.

Көйгөйдү эки ички цикл for-of менен чыгаралы:

let arr = [[1, 2, 3, 4], [5, 6, 7, 8], [9, 10, 11, 12]]; let table = document.querySelector('#table'); for (let subArr of arr) { let tr = document.createElement('tr'); for (let elem of subArr) { let td = document.createElement('td'); td.textContent = elem; tr.appendChild(td); } table.appendChild(tr); }

Көрүп тургандай, биздин чыгарылышыбыз универсалдуу жана ал подмассивдердин санынан же ар бир подмассивдеги элементтердин санынан көз каранды эмес. Жалгыз шарт - подмассивдерде бирдей сандагы элементтер болушу керек.

Массив берилди:

let arr = [[1, 2, 3], [4, 5, 6], [7, 8, 9], [10, 11, 12]];

Сабактын теориялык бөлүгүнө карабай, берилген массивдин элементтерин HTML таблицасы table түрүндө көрсөтүңүз.

Мурунку тапшырманы өзгөртүңүз, ошондо таблицага элементтер эмес, ал элементтердин квадраттары жазылсын.

Кыргызча
AfrikaansAzərbaycanБългарскиবাংলাБеларускаяČeštinaDanskDeutschΕλληνικάEnglishEspañolEestiSuomiFrançaisहिन्दीMagyarՀայերենIndonesiaItaliano日本語ქართულიҚазақ한국어LietuviųLatviešuМакедонскиMelayuမြန်မာNederlandsNorskPolskiPortuguêsRomânăРусскийසිංහලSlovenčinaSlovenščinaShqipСрпскиSrpskiSvenskaKiswahiliТоҷикӣไทยTürkmenTürkçeЎзбекOʻzbekTiếng Việt
Биз сайттин иштөөсү, аналитика жана персонализация үчүн cookie файлдарын колдонобуз. Маалыматтарды иштетүү Маалыматты коргоо саясаты боюнча жүргүзүлөт.
баарын кабыл алуу ыңгайлаштыруу четке кагуу